Choosing an Asbestos Cancer Lawyer
A lawyer who is specialized in asbestos cases can help victims and their families get compensation. They can also assist with mesothelioma claims and trust fund lawsuits.
They will collect evidence, including employment records, medical reports and other documents. These will be used to establish that the defendant was bound by the duty of care and breached that obligation through reckless or negligent actions.
Experience
The next step after being diagnosed with mesothelioma, is to locate an attorney who can aid you. They should have years of experience handling asbestos cases and will be able to provide you with the best possible outcome. They will also have access to databases and medical experts to help you create a solid case. They will also have a thorough understanding of federal and state laws that govern mesothelioma suits.
A mesothelioma lawyer who's experienced will understand the emotional impact a diagnosis of mesothelioma can have on patients and their family members. They will assist you to concentrate on legal matters while you can spend time with your family. They will also ensure that your claim is filed on time, as each state has its own statute of limitations. These can vary from a single year to several years.
Selecting an asbestos lawyer with a proven track record of winning compensation for their clients is essential. The top firms have handled hundreds of mesothelioma cases and millions of trust funds and settlements. They will have a vast mesothelioma database and are well-versed in asbestos lawsuits in the United States. They must also have a deep understanding of the asbestos industry, and the specific asbestos firms that were responsible for exposure to asbestos.
M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os litigation and will have a vast collection of resources to help you make your case. They can help you get the most effective settlement by having doctors, medical experts, and expert researchers. They will have the knowledge and skills to argue your case before a jury.
Asbestos lawyers are dedicated to getting their clients the justice they deserve. They will fight for the highest payout possible for mesothelioma. They will manage your case from beginning to end by filing a claim or lawsuit in the course of investigations, conducting investigations, and taking depositions, as well being a defender at trial.
Most mesothelioma patients were exposed to asbestos-related substances manufactured by a variety of companies. Asbestos lawyers can help you identify the responsible companies and submit multiple claims on behalf of you. They can also help with applying for veterans' benefits or workers' compensation benefits to cover medical expenses.

Cost
If you or someone you know has been diagnosed with mesothelioma it is important to find an asbestos cancer lawyer who is experienced and knowledgeable in dealing with cases similar to yours. A mesothelioma lawyer will ensure that your rights are safeguarded and that you get the compensation you deserve. Meeting with a mesothelioma lawyer or a representative from their law firm is the first step. The meeting is usually in person, but it can be conducted via telephone or video conference. In this meeting, your attorney will determine if you have the right to bring a lawsuit and will discuss how much compensation you might be entitled to.
The best mesothelioma lawyers will be part of a national firm that is specialized in asbestos litigation and has a track record of winning large settlements for clients. The firm will also have a an experienced team of lawyers who are dedicated to defending victims' rights and for the families of those affected. These firms have access to vast resources including asbestos industry records, that can be used to help build your case.
Mesothelioma is a rare but fatal disease, is caused by exposure to asbestos. It usually develops decades after exposure to asbestos and may be fatal. The symptoms are often difficult to recognize, and the latency period can be long. A mesothelioma lawsuit could result in damages to compensate for medical bills as well as lost wages and suffering and pain.
A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will help you win by proving that the asbestos company was liable for an obligation of care to ensure your safety. This duty included a responsibility to provide you with an air-purifying respirator when working in asbestos attorneys-contaminated workplaces. The attorney will then prove that the defendant violated this duty and that your injuries are a result of this.
A mesothelioma lawyer should be able to comprehend the complexities of your case and explain legal issues in a way that is easy to comprehend. They should also keep you informed throughout the process. They should be available to answer any questions or concerns promptly and to travel to meet you in person, if required.
